About GARDENS AT ST HENRY THE

GARDENS AT ST HENRY THE is a small nursing home located in Saint Henry, Ohio, operated by LIONSTONE CARE. Its CMS Five-Star overall rating is 5 out of 5 — much above average for OH. Health inspections rate 4/5, staffing 2/5, and quality measures 5/5.

GARDENS AT ST HENRY THE is one of 1 nursing homes in Saint Henry, Ohio. The suburb average is 5★, and GARDENS AT ST HENRY THE rates 5★ overall. It currently scores at or above every other home in Saint Henry on overall rating.

What does GARDENS AT ST HENRY THE cost?

GARDENS AT ST HENRY THE does not publish a public rate sheet. The figures below are state and national median monthly costs for nursing home care, based on the Genworth Cost of Care Survey. Use them as a planning benchmark — request a written quote from GARDENS AT ST HENRY THE for your specific room type, level of care, and Medicaid status.

Room typeOhio medianNational medianAnnual (Ohio)
Semi-private room$7,878/mo$8,669/mo$94,536
Private room$9,277/mo$9,733/mo$111,324

Estimates only. Actual prices vary by room, care level, and payor source. See our guide to paying for a nursing home and VA Aid & Attendance benefits.

Five-Star Quality Ratings are published by the U.S. Centers for Medicare & Medicaid Services (CMS) using data from health inspections, payroll-based staffing reports, and clinical quality measures. Ratings reflect the most recent CMS extract we have imported — always confirm current ratings on Medicare.gov Care Compare before making care decisions.
